Man arrested after indecent exposure incident on Whitehall Bridge Road in Canterbury

A man flashed a woman while she was walking down a residential street this morning.

Officers were called to Whitehall Bridge Road in Canterbury at just before 8 am on Monday, July 24, after reports came in of a man having indecently exposed himself to a pedestrian.

Police later arrested a young man, who was taken into custody while investigations continue.

A police spokesperson said: “An arrest has been made as detectives investigate a report of indecent exposure in Canterbury.

“Kent Police was called at around 7.50am on Monday 24 July 2023, after a man indecently exposed himself to a woman as she walked in Whitehall Bridge Road.

“Officers attended and following enquiries at the scene, arrested a 24-year-old man of no fixed address.”

Police are calling for anyone who saw the incident or has private CCTV or dashcam footage taken in the area between 7.30 am and 8.30 am on Monday 24 July to contact Kent Police on 01843 222289 quoting 46/131894/23.
